I've also been marinating chicken breasts lately - after I bring them home from the store, I divide them into dinner-portions, put them into freezer baggies with different marinades (teriyaki, Italian, cajun) and freeze them. Then take them out the night before to defrost. Sure is easy then to make some rice or pasta and veggies to go with them.
